20.3.12 GPIO Interrupt Status Registers (INTSTATn)
The status of GPIO interrupt events can be monitored by reading the GPIO interrupt status register
(INTSTAT
n
). In the associated bit position, pending GPIO interrupts are indicated with a logic 1 and GPIO
interrupts that are not pending are indicated with a logic 0. The GPIO interrupt status register
